Did some quick calcs and I think I'm going to want something around the 7000 mark for max torque.
GG = 6707
GH = 7161
WZ = 7267
YT = 7267
Anyone know how to find out which trucks these bars came on? When I look at car-part.com they just list whether the truck was a 1500 or 2500, nothing more than that, and there are no codes on the listings.

I ended up going back to the yard and getting a set of the GK bars. Experimented with some different keys and found that the stock Ford F150 keys, indexed up one position, put my ride height where I want to be. I tried the stock 1500 keys indexed up and couldn't get enough preload. The stock 2500 keys had enough preload that I couldn't get them set, and I also tried a set of 2500 lowering keys that I got in but the preload was too much and set the front end 4" higher than I wanted. The bars feel great in the truck (I think the YT bars may not have been enough), now I just need to get some decent shocks on it. Thanks for the help everyone.
